Barricade Defender: Wave Survival places you in a fixed defensive position where your primary objective is to outlast successive groups of attackers. The action unfolds from a first-person perspective, requiring you to track enemy movements and time your responses carefully. Each wave introduces a slightly different composition of foes, forcing you to adjust your approach on the fly. The tension builds as the frequency and coordination of attacks increase, rewarding players who stay calm and maintain good spatial awareness.
Between waves, you can collect power-ups that appear within your barricaded zone. These temporary boosts can help clear tightly packed groups or provide a brief advantage when enemies close in. Over time, you may unlock stronger equipment that improves your effectiveness. Deciding when to use a power-up versus saving it for a later, more dangerous wave becomes a key strategic element. The game encourages thoughtful resource allocation rather than mindless consumption.
The challenge escalates in a structured manner. Early waves serve as a tutorial, teaching you the basic rhythm of aiming and repositioning. Later waves introduce enemies that move faster, come from multiple directions, or require more precise timing to overcome. This gradual ramp-up ensures that players of different skill levels can find a comfortable pace while still feeling a sense of accomplishment as they improve. Replaying earlier rounds to refine technique is a natural part of the experience.
The visual style prioritizes clarity, with enemy silhouettes and movement patterns easy to read against the background. Clear audio and visual cues signal when a wave is about to begin, when a power-up is available, and when your position is at risk. After each round, a summary screen shows your score and highlights any milestones reached. This immediate feedback loop helps players understand what they did well and where they can improve.
A persistent scoring system tracks your best performance across sessions, giving you a reason to return and try new strategies. Because enemy wave compositions vary slightly each time, no two playthroughs feel identical. Players who enjoy optimizing their approach will find plenty of room for experimentation. The game’s structure supports short, focused sessions as well as longer attempts to push deeper into the wave count.
